Cold-hardy wine grape with dark fruit. Popular for northern winemaking.
Family: Vitaceae
Genus: Vitis
Scientific Designation: Vitis riparia x 'Frontenac'
Soil Type: Loamy, well-drained
Edible Fruit Bearing or Ornamental?: Edible Fruit Bearing
Preferred Soil pH:5.5 to 6.5
Light Requirements: Full sun
Watering Requirements: Moderate
Hardiness Zone: 3 to 8
Height: 6 to 8 ft (vine)
Spread: 6 to 10 ft
Soil Drainage Requirements: Well-drained
Fertilizer Recommendation: Fertilize in spring with grape-specific blend
Manitoba Specific Climate Notes: Thrives in Manitoba's short-season climate.
